### Why Choose Boutique Hotels When Traveling to Dhaka, Bangladesh
When planning a trip to Dhaka, the vibrant capital city of Bangladesh, travelers are often overwhelmed by the myriad of accommodation options available. From sprawling luxury resorts to budget hostels, the choices can be daunting. However, one option that consistently stands out for its unique charm and personalized service is boutique hotels. These intimate establishments not only offer a comfortable stay but also provide an authentic taste of the local culture, making them an excellent choice for travelers seeking a deeper connection to the city.
Boutique hotels in Dhaka pride themselves on their individuality, often showcasing local art, design, and cuisine. Unlike larger, chain hotels that can feel impersonal and standardized, boutique hotels embody the essence of the city with their unique themes, décor, and ambiance. Many are housed in restored historic buildings or are designed with a blend of contemporary style and traditional elements, giving guests a genuine sense of place. By choosing a boutique hotel, you immerse yourself in the local culture right from the moment you step through the door.
Another compelling reason to opt for boutique accommodations is the personalized service they provide. With fewer rooms and a more intimate setting, boutique hotels often boast attentive staff who go above and beyond to cater to guests’ needs. This level of service creates a warm atmosphere, allowing visitors to feel more at home and connected to the local community. Whether it’s personalized recommendations for dining or insider tips on exploring Dhaka’s rich history, the staff at boutique hotels is dedicated to enhancing your travel experience.
Finally, staying in a boutique hotel can often be a more sustainable choice. Many of these establishments prioritize eco-friendly practices and contribute to their local economies by supporting nearby artisans and businesses. Travelers today are increasingly aware of their environmental footprint, and opting for a boutique hotel allows them to enjoy their stay while being mindful of their impact. This conscious approach to travel not only leads to a more enriching experience but also promotes responsible tourism in a city as dynamic and complex as Dhaka.
